Load Pins 101

Load pins are a type of load cell that replaces bolts, clevis, sheave equalizer pins, and load-bearing components to measure tensile and compression forces. Interface standard and custom load pins are used in lifting devices, structures, energy and submersible applications.

Do You Call it a Thru-hole, Donut, or Load Washer?

Interface Thru-Hole Load Cells and Torque Transducers have a center-hole design that makes them versatile, accurate, and compact measurement solutions. Sometimes referred to as donuts, washers, or through holes, they offer high-precision measurements, ensuring reliable data collection for quality control and performance monitoring tasks. Their compact size allows space-saving installation even in tight areas, making them ideal for applications with limited footprints, like robotic systems or custom machinery.
